A Look Back at Will Smiths Public Challenges

Will Smith’s career spans several decades. He became famous in the 1990s. The show *The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air* started it all. For many years, his public image was spotless. He often seemed like a symbol of positivity. He also showed incredible resilience. Yet, some controversies did pop up. They certainly challenged his public standing.

Then came March 2022. Who can forget the Academy Awards? Smith walked on stage. He slapped comedian Chris Rock. Rock had made a joke about Jada Pinkett Smith. That moment shocked people worldwide. It dominated news headlines everywhere. Smith received a ban from the Oscars. It lasts for ten years. A YouGov survey quickly followed. Smith’s favorability rating dropped noticeably. It went from 64% down to 58%. That showed a clear public reaction. The incident caused massive discussions. People talked about masculinity. It raised awareness about mental health issues. Public accountability was on everyone’s mind.

After this, Smith worked very hard. He used different communication plans. Historically, stars used simple press releases. They gave formal interviews. They offered apologies or explanations. But here’s the thing. The rise of social media changed everything fast. News travels incredibly quickly now. Smith’s approach was immediate. It was also very carefully planned. His actions offer a great study. It shows modern celebrity public relations evolving.

Social Media and Smiths Direct Communication

Social media is a very powerful tool. It truly shapes how we communicate. It greatly helps public relations efforts. Celebrities can actually control their own stories. Will Smith used Instagram and Twitter. He addressed the Oscars incident there. He posted a video on Instagram. It felt very heartfelt. “I am deeply sorry for my behavior,” he stated. “And my actions.” This direct talk made him seem more human. It also allowed him to share his side of things. This move was incredibly strategic.

The power of social media is immense. To be honest, we can’t possibly overstate it. A 2021 Statista report shows something important. Over 4.2 billion people worldwide use social media. This massive reach gives stars a real chance. Smith connected personally with his audience members. His openness online led to huge engagement. His apology video got millions upon millions of views. It received countless comments and reactions. This direct link builds connection strongly. It creates accountability too. This is so vital for repairing a public image.

Moreover, Smith’s use of social media shows a clear trend. Transparency is highly valued right now. An Edelman survey found something interesting. 67% of people want transparency. They prefer brands and celebrities who are open. They want honesty about mistakes made. Smith seemed willing to face his actions directly. This fits public expectations perfectly. It genuinely shows a big effort to build back trust.

Comparing How Different Celebrities Handle Trouble

Let’s compare Will Smith’s methods now. We can look at how other celebrities handled controversy. How did they navigate their own tough moments? Think about Justin Bieber, for example. He faced significant public backlash early on. His behavior in the 2010s often seemed reckless to many. Bieber apologized publicly many times. But his apologies often felt a bit detached. He sometimes appeared disconnected from the impact of his actions. This led to a long period of negative public perception.

Smith’s way feels different somehow. It’s more about personal stories shared. It truly embraces emotional vulnerability openly. Bieber used social media frequently. Yet, his messages sometimes felt too polished. They seemed insincere to some observers. Smith’s candid talks contrast sharply with that style. He discusses mental health openly. He shares his path of personal growth. This creates a narrative that feels more genuinely real. It’s certainly more engaging for the public.

Another example is Ellen DeGeneres. She faced claims of having a toxic workplace environment. Her initial response seemed quite defensive to many. This brought even more scrutiny and criticism. Smith, in contrast, immediately acknowledged his actions publicly. He showed a willingness to learn and grow. This proved to be a more effective strategy for recovery.

Research clearly shows relatable stories help greatly. They significantly affect public perception outcomes. The Pew Research Center found something telling. 58% of people are more likely to support a public figure. They support those who admit their mistakes openly. They value seeing demonstrated growth and learning. This statistic highlights the strength in Smith’s method. It helped him rebuild his image effectively. He did it through openness and sharing his truth.
